OUR METHODOLOGY OF CONTINUITY PLANNING

Coordinated Consulting Services (CCS) assists government, non-profits, and private organizations with continuity planning, so they are better equipped to strategically respond to business interruptions while continuing to provide essential services. CCS follows a consistent method of information gathering that informs the steps within business continuity planning for your organization. CCS continuity planning takes an all-hazards approach so your organization can be prepared for an anticipated business disruption or unforeseen incident. CCS will meet with your subject matter experts, leadership, and staff within various departments or divisions to identify and prioritize essential functions. CCS utilizes a custom business impact analysis (BIA) process that collects data on essential functions and processes, analyzes and organizes the data, documents resources to support essential functions, and produces a concise and effective Business Continuity Plan (BCP).

 

ELEMENTS OF CONTINUITY PLANNING

An organization’s Business Continuity Plan (BCP), also known as a Continuity of Operations Plan (COOP), identifies essential services, functions, and positions to maintain business operations under a broad range of emergencies. A benefit to completing a BCP or COOP is having a visual aid that assigns critical resources to support the essential services and functions. Our collaborative planning process within your organization focuses on “The 4 S’s”: Staff, Space (Facilities), Systems (Information Technology and Communications), and Stuff (Equipment and Supplies). This plan will ensure that organizations can resume prioritized essential functions within 24 hours and up to 30 days after disruption. The BCP may be used to address a variety of situations, including loss or damage to a facility, loss and shortage of staff, loss of communication and technology systems, and the need for telework or remote operations.

 

CONTINUITY PLANNING SERVICES

Whether it is to protect your bottom-line product or continue to provide vital public services to the community, CCS offers several types of continuity planning services. We can update, revise, and rewrite an existing plan or create an entirely new plan for your organization. CCS develops Continuity of Operations Plans (COOPs) and Business Continuity Plans (BCPs) utilizing data from Business Impact Analyses (BIAs) and hazard vulnerability assessments (HVAs).
